Output 8884c56551a2a7299b7625d059f1f439e285a9b520cc3de3cf03b2dcefde4db9:2

value
109584656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e3520516d5e2b5b33eafb0da52107a8d8415578 OP_EQUAL
address
MKQV1sp1jZrDWCLZ9GWa8ki4YaHTKjJPjN
transaction
8884c56551a2a7299b7625d059f1f439e285a9b520cc3de3cf03b2dcefde4db9
spent
true